Boycott tourism to the Andaman Islands - Survival International: Every day hundreds of tourists travel along the Andaman Trunk road in the hope of ‘spotting’ members of the Jarawa tribe – treating the Jarawa like animals in a safari park. The Supreme Court of India ordered in 2002 that the road should be closed, yet it remains open.
